diff --git a/modules/hardware/yubikey/default.nix b/modules/hardware/yubikey/default.nix index c278d24..ae5b085 100644 --- a/modules/hardware/yubikey/default.nix +++ b/modules/hardware/yubikey/default.nix @@ -13,16 +13,13 @@ in }; config = lib.mkIf cfg.enable { - services.udev.packages = [ pkgs.yubikey-personalization ]; programs = { + yubikey-manager.enable = true; ssh.startAgent = false; gnupg.agent = { enable = true; enableSSHSupport = true; }; }; - services.pcscd.enable = true; - - environment.systemPackages = with pkgs; [ yubikey-manager ]; }; } diff --git a/profiles/desktop-dev/default.nix b/profiles/desktop-dev/default.nix index 9fde498..e1c0599 100644 --- a/profiles/desktop-dev/default.nix +++ b/profiles/desktop-dev/default.nix @@ -18,7 +18,7 @@ in chromium dbeaver-bin filezilla - # fritzing # disabled because broken + fritzing gnome-font-viewer imhex # hex editor inlyne